Unveiling the Benefits of Paper Packaging in a Circular Economy

Paper packaging plays a crucial role in promoting sustainability within the circular economy. Its inherent biodegradability encourages efficient decomposition, minimizing landfill waste and lowering environmental impact. Moreover, paper-based packaging is renewable resources, derived from sustainably managed forests, ensuring a reliable supply chain. The recyclability of paper further enhances its value within the circular economy, as it can be transformed into new products, minimizing reliance on virgin materials and conserving natural resources. Through these attributes, paper packaging contributes a closed-loop system that minimizes waste, reduces carbon emissions, and fosters a more sustainable future.
